Donald Duane Peterson, MD, Internal Medicine

100 E Lancaster Ave
Ste 230
WynnewoodPA  19096-3450 (Montgomery County)


Phone: 610-642-3796
Fax: 610-642-2943
Email: pet***@*****hs.org

NPI: 1689610453
License Number: MD018380E (PA)